回覆列表
-
1 # 清274982094
-
2 # 亞洲區鋤奸大隊
編寫三菱PLC溫度模塊的程序需要按照以下步驟進行:
在程序中定義溫度模塊的輸入地址和輸出地址,通常使用X/Y寄存器。
根據需要設置溫度傳感器的類型和測量範圍,例如使用PT100傳感器測量溫度範圍為0-100℃。
在程序中使用溫度測量指令(例如TMPR指令)讀取溫度模塊輸入的溫度值,保存到PLC的內部寄存器中。
根據測量到的溫度值,使用比較指令(例如GT、LT、EQ指令)比較溫度值與設定的上下限值,並根據比較結果控制輸出模塊。
在程序中設置定時器或計數器,以定時或計數的方式進行溫度控制。
在程序中添加異常處理代碼,以處理溫度傳感器故障或模塊通訊異常等情況。
下面是一個簡單的溫度控制程序的示例:
sql
Copy code
MOV K10 D0 ;設定溫度上限值為10℃
MOV K5 D1 ;設定溫度下限值為5℃
TMPR X0 Y0 ;讀取溫度傳感器X0輸入的溫度值,並保存到Y0寄存器中
GT Y0 D0 ;比較當前溫度值與設定上限值,如果大於,則執行下一步指令
OUT Y1 ;控制Y1輸出模塊輸出高電平,啟動製冷器
LT Y0 D1 ;比較當前溫度值與設定下限值,如果小於,則執行下一步指令
OUT Y2 ;控制Y2輸出模塊輸出高電平,啟動加熱器
END
注意:上述程序僅為示例,實際應用中需要根據具體控制需求進行編寫,同時還需要考慮異常處理和程序優化等問題。建議在編寫程序前先仔細閱讀三菱PLC的使用手冊和相關技術文獻。
塑料擠出機加熱溫度控制的一個單元,多路控制只要複製以後改一下元件編號就可以了,用於製冷的只要改變PID控制方向就可以,類似的都可以用。帶8路溫度採集+溫度校準+PID溫度控制+PMW輸出+PID自動調諧整定+風機上限設置,回差設置以及停機強制風冷以後風機自停,
備注:本例使用了8路溫度採集模塊+FX3U。帶詳細注釋,希望可以幫到需要的人